Hunter Hamilton has partnered with a leading supplier of engineering, equipment, and technology services in the power generation industry seeking an experienced Payroll Manager! The Payroll Manager will partner across multiple business units to provide efficient company-wide payroll operations across multiple US and International jurisdictions. This direct hire opportunity offers a collaborative team environment, competitive compensation and benefits for a candidate with five or more years of corporate payroll leadership experience.

Essential Responsibilities:
  • Manage payroll staff, third party service providers, and the day-to-day payroll operations for the weekly and bi-weekly payrolls, as well as off-cycle payrolls.
  • Ensure proper payment of US employees in a multi-state environment by directing the production and issuance of paychecks.
  • Ensure compliance with federal, state, and local laws, as well as company's payroll and policies and procedures.
  • Partner with Human Resource and Finance departments to ensure efficient company-wide payroll operations.
  • Interface with internal and external individuals, departments, and agencies to answer questions, resolve issues, provide required reports, obtain and share information related to payroll or payroll procedures.
  • Ensure Company's compliance with data privacy, IRS, FLSA, workers compensation, state, provincial, local, and agency regulations and reporting requirements.
  • Review monthly payroll journal entries and account reconciliations, provide research and analysis as necessary.
  • Maintain and supervise the maintenance of payroll records and databases to ensure efficient responses to all payroll related requests.
  • Review payroll calculations for non-exempt, exempt staff, bonus and commission payments, sick, vacation, holiday and leave payment calculations.
  • Execute various secure data feeds to off-site benefits and third-party administration vendors for 401(k) and benefit providers.
  • Serve as technical expert for payroll issues through a deep understanding of payroll & related employment law, wage & hour law, including overtime regulations, tax regulations and accounting.

Job Requirements / Skills, Knowledge and Abilities:
  • 5+ years of experience in a corporate payroll department within a medium size company with multi-state and preferably global locations.
  • Must have in-depth knowledge of multi-state payrolls as well as knowledge of federal, state and local labor laws, employee benefit plans and payroll taxes.
  • Must be able to handle all aspects of work with a high degree of autonomy and confidentiality.
  • Excellent organizational, analytical, interpersonal, and communication (written and oral) skills.
  • Advanced skills with Microsoft Outlook, Excel, PowerPoint, Word.
  • Must be able to multi-task multiple projects, work well under pressure and excel in a fast-paced, high-energy environment.
  • Strong project management skills.
